Pomona, MD DOT Physical - What You Need to Know

A DOT physical is an all-encompassing health assessment mandated by the Department of Transportation (DOT) for all commercial motor vehicle (CMV) operators. It confirms that professional drivers possess the physical, mental, and emotional fitness necessary to operate large vehicles safely on public highways. Conducted by a certified medical examiner (CME) listed on the National Registry of Certified Medical Examiners (NRCME), passing this exam grants drivers a DOT medical certificate (Medical Examiners Certificate, also known as a DOT medical card), essential for retaining a valid CDL license under FMCSA rules. What is checked in a DOT Physical?

  • Review of medical history and medications
  • Vision test (corrective glasses allowed; minimum criteria must be met)
  • Hearing checkup (either forced whisper or audiogram)
  • Measuring blood pressure and pulse
  • General physical check (review of body systems)
  • Urine test (testing for specific gravity, protein, sugar)

Upon completing these tests successfully, a Medical Examiner's Certificate (MEC) could be valid for up to 24 months. Some cases may demand shorter certification timeframes or additional specialist approvals in Pomona, MO.

Who needs a DOT Physical?

A valid DOT medical certificate is needed if you:

  • Possess a commercial driver's license (CDL) - A, B, or C for interstate trade
  • Operate a vehicle exceeding 10,001 lbs. GVWR in interstate trade
  • Carry more than 8 passengers (for a fee) or over 15 passengers (not for a fee)
  • Transport hazardous items requiring DOT-regulated placarding
  • Are employed by DOT-regulated organizations such as FMCSA, FAA, FRA, FTA, or USCG where a DOT medical qualification is obligatory. Pomona, NJ.

What to bring with you to a DOT Physical?

  • Valid government-issued photo ID
  • Corrective lenses or prescription details
  • Medication list with dosages
  • Data on CPAP usage, if applicable
  • Specialist advice for conditions like cardiology, apnea, or diabetes
  • Recent A1C or blood pressure records if required

What Will Fail a DOT Physical?

Medical Conditions That Can Fail a DOT Physical

  • Vision & Hearing: Vision less than 20/40 (with aid), trouble identifying signal colors, or hearing deficiency for a whisper at 5 feet hinder driving.
  • Blood Pressure & Heart Disease: High blood pressure (≥180/110 mmHg), recent cardiovascular events, or implanted devices may disqualify.
  • Diabetes: Unmanaged diabetes with frequent hypo events or complications like neuropathy may affect driving ability.
  • Sleep Apnea & Respiratory Issues: Untreated conditions causing drowsiness or severe lung impairments could disqualify.
  • Neurological Disorders: Seizure disorders or conditions causing unconsciousness affect eligibility unless exempted.
  • Substance Abuse: Current illegal substances, alcohol dependency, or misuse of meds compromise safe driving.
  • Psychiatric & Cognitive Disorders: Severe mental illness or cognitive decline that affects decision-making may result in disqualification.

Temporary vs. Permanent Disqualification: Some medical issues may result in a temporary ban until cleared by a physician. Others, like untreated seizure disorders, usually lead to permanent disqualification as per FMCSA standards.

Frequently Asked Questions

A DOT physical typically includes a review of the driver’s health history and medications, vision screening, hearing assessment, vital signs (blood pressure, pulse), urinalysis (checking specific gravity, protein, glucose), and a full physical examination by a certified medical examiner. Upon passing, a Medical Examiner’s Certificate (DOT medical card) may be issued for up to 24 months.
You must have a valid DOT medical certificate if you: hold a commercial driver’s license (CDL) Class A, B or C for interstate commerce; operate a vehicle over 10,001 lbs GVWR in interstate commerce; transport more than eight passengers (for hire) or over fifteen passengers (not for hire); or transport hazardous materials requiring placarding under DOT regulations.

You should bring a government-issued photo ID; glasses or contact lenses and the prescription; a list of medications and dosages; CPAP usage data if applicable; and any specialist clearance letters or physician documentation (for conditions like heart disease, sleep apnea, diabetes) to your DOT physical.
If you fail the DOT physical, you will not receive the medical card; you may be temporarily or permanently disqualified depending on the condition; you will need to address any medical issues (e.g., uncontrolled hypertension, untreated sleep apnea, recent myocardial infarction) and then be re-examined.
